Description

You can enjoy a classic Chicken Parmesan while staying true to your keto lifestyle with this recipe. We use almond flour for a perfectly crispy crust, mimicking the traditional breading without the carbs. It is a comforting, flavorful Italian dish perfect for a weeknight meal.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 Bo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 6 oz each)
  • 1/2 cup Almond flour
  • 1/4 cup Grated Parmesan cheese (for dredging)
  • 1 large Egg
  • 1 tablespoon Water
  • Salt and Pepper to taste
  • 1 teaspoon Garlic pow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on Dried oregano
  • 2 tablespoons Olive oil (for frying)
  • 1 cup Low-carb marinara sauce
  • 1 cup Shredded mozzarella cheese
  • 1/4 cup Grated Parmesan cheese (for topping)


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Lightly grease a baking dish.
  2. Pound the chicken breasts to about 1/2 inch thickness. Season lightly with salt and pepper.
  3. In one shallow bowl, whisk the egg and water together.
  4. In a second shallow bowl, combine the almond flour, 1/4 cup Parmesan cheese, garlic powder, and oregano. Mix well.
  5. Dip each chicken piece first into the egg wash, allowing excess to drip off.
  6. Dredge the chicken thoroughly in the almond flour mixture, pressing gently so the coating adheres well.
  7.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at.
  8. Sear the coated chicken for 3-4 minutes per side until golden brown and crispy. You are not cooking it through, just browning the crust.
  9. Transfer the seared chicken to the prepared baking dish.
  10. Spoon a layer of low-carb marinara sauce over each chicken breast.
  11. Top generously with mozzarella cheese and the remaining 1/4 cup of Parmesan cheese.
  12. Bake for 12-15 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through (internal temperature reaches 165°F) and the cheese is bubbly and golden.
  13. Serve immediately.

Notes

  • For an extra crispy result, chill the coated chicken in the refrigerator for 15 minutes before searing.
  • Make sure your marinara sauce is low in sugar and carbohydrates to keep the dish keto-compliant.
  • You can substitute almond flour with crushed pork rinds for a slightly different texture.
